What a Distilled Model Inherits From Its Teacher

SMRTR summary

A new study tested whether censorship from Chinese AI models transfers to American models trained on their outputs. Researchers trained GPT-OSS-120B on data from DeepSeek V4 Flash, a heavily censored Chinese model, to improve financial reasoning. The distilled model gained strong finance performance, scoring 83.61% on FinanceReasoning, but showed zero inherited censorship, at 62 times lower cost than competing models.
